This year marked the 50th Anniversary of the Vietnam War, and Gwinnett County’s Veterans Day Tribute was an official homecoming welcome for Vietnam War Veterans. Held at the Gwinnett Fallen Heroes Memorial located at the Gwinnett Justice and Administration Center in Lawrenceville, Georgia, the program highlighted a symbolic return march home in which the veterans received a standing ovation. Once they assembled, a ceremonial yellow ribbon was cut in their honor. Sergeant Major Patrick C. Amos delivered the keynote speech.

Grayson among selected for Georgia’s Main Street Start-up Program
Statewide program encourages downtown development
Grayson, GA - The Georgia Department of Community Affairs (GDCA) announced that Grayson is one of nineteen Georgia cities selected to join the Main Street Start-up Program, which provides technical assistance to cities looking to improve their downtowns.
